The Good: Fantastic location—nestled in a quiet valley between Sintra Historical Center and the train station, with beautiful views in every direction. Hidden stone stairways lead up to both areas, making walks much shorter. The apartment is recently renovated and includes onsite parking. Amenities are standard, check-in was easy Note: check-in is off-site, but the apartment has keyless entry (touchpad), so no keys needed and the apartment is less than one minute drive away from check-in location The Bad: The A/C immediately began dripping on the tile floor. I didn’t report it to avoid waiting for repairs or having someone enter while we were out—used a bucket and napkins to manage the sound. The rear bedroom shower had a broken shower head mount; the head dangled across the shower valve—very annoying. A puddle appeared under the kitchen hot water heater on the first morning, ruining stored food. Again, I didn’t report it to avoid disruption. The Ugly: Private car travel is restricted in Sintra’s historical center. Driving from the check-in to the apartment took under a minute—but a return drive to the check-in location was over 15 minutes due to rerouted roads. Unless you're a resident, taxi, tour van, or bus, expect detours. Thankfully, the apartment sits at the end of a two-way road, but plan extra time when exiting.

Spacious duplex apartment with 2 bedrooms, 2 and1/2 bathrooms. Well equipped. Very kind/polite staffs. Roomy and secure parking. Could leave a car till 4PM after checkout as the hotel allowed. Even if you cannot, there is paid paring lot next to the apartment. Convenient to climb up to the square of Sintra National Palace. Nice views but lingering musty smell. Had to open up windows. Very weak/wobbly stair hand railing. Be very cautious not to fall down accidentally. Little hard to drag suitcases on slopped/bumpy path to the apartment. Convenient to use cheap Uber. There is a shortcut just outside the apartment connecting to the road Volta Du Doche. Getting on/off from the wide road for Uber was convenient instead of the narrow/congested road near the entrance to the paid parking lot. Reaching to Sintra Boutique Hotel for check in could be challenging for those who are not familiar to driving on narrow roads.
